Warning Signs for Whole-Home Pipe System Diagnostics in Denver
If you notice any of the following at your property in Denver, CO, schedule service before damage spreads.
- Warm spots on floors without a visible leak
- Recurring clogs in multiple fixtures
- Rust-colored water from several taps
- Unexplained drop in water pressure
Root Causes Around Denver
From older builds to newer mountain homes and high-altitude properties, Denver properties share these frequent root causes.
- Aging galvanized or polybutylene supply lines
- Hard water corrosion inside pipes
- Previous partial repairs that masked deeper failures
